Your message dated Mon, 08 Mar 2021 23:09:06 +0000 with message-id <[email protected]> and subject line Bug#984510: fixed in squid 4.13-6 has caused the Debian Bug report #984510, regarding purging squid with squid-openssl installed removes files anyway to be marked as done.
This means that you claim that the problem has been dealt with. If this is not the case it is now your responsibility to reopen the Bug report if necessary, and/or fix the problem forthwith. (NB: If you are a system administrator and have no idea what this message is talking about, this may indicate a serious mail system misconfiguration somewhere. Please contact [email protected] immediately.) -- 984510: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=984510 Debian Bug Tracking System Contact [email protected] with problems
--- Begin Message ---Package: squid Version: 4.13-5 Severity: serious File: /usr/sbin/squid Hi! Today I tried to move from squid to squid-nossl and clean up afterwards, it all went ok when I did the installation of squid-openssl, squid got removed and everything worked as expected, but when I purged squid with squid-openssl installed, squid postrm script did... # dpkg --purge squid (A ler a base de datos ... 605846 files and directories currently installed.) Purging configuration files for squid (4.13-5) ... Purging logfiles... Removing the config-file .. Please, remove /var/spool/squid yourself. Which means that it removed squid.conf and the log directory without asking anything, it is curious that it left the cache files around for me to remove, but removed all the usefull info I had around. The code in question is this: echo "Purging logfiles..." rm -rf /var/log/squid if [ -f /etc/squid/squid.conf ]; then echo "Removing the config-file .." rm -f /etc/squid/squid.conf fi The problem here is... how to we deal with this? Regards... -- System Information: Debian Release: bullseye/sid APT prefers unstable APT policy: (500, 'unstable'), (500, 'testing'), (500, 'stable'), (500, 'oldstable'), (1, 'experimental') Architecture: amd64 (x86_64) Kernel: Linux 5.10.0-4-amd64 (SMP w/4 CPU threads) Kernel taint flags: T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E Locale: LANG=gl_ES.UTF-8, LC_CTYPE=gl_ES.UTF-8 (charmap=UTF-8), LANGUAGE not set Shell: /bin/sh linked to /bin/dash Init: systemd (via /run/systemd/system) LSM: AppArmor: enabled Versions of packages squid-openssl depends on: ii adduser 3.118 ii init-system-helpers 1.60 ii libc6 2.31-9 ii libcap2 1:2.44-1 ii libcom-err2 1.46.2-1 ii libcrypt1 1:4.4.17-1 ii libdb5.3 5.3.28+dfsg1-0.8 ii libdbi-perl 1.643-3+b1 ii libecap3 1.0.1-3.2+b1 ii libexpat1 2.2.10-2 ii libgcc-s1 10.2.1-6 ii libgssapi-krb5-2 1.18.3-4 ii libkrb5-3 1.18.3-4 ii libldap-2.4-2 2.4.57+dfsg-2 ii libltdl7 2.4.6-15 ii libnetfilter-conntrack3 1.0.8-3 ii libnettle8 3.7-2.1 ii libnsl2 1.3.0-2 ii libpam0g 1.4.0-6 ii libsasl2-2 2.1.27+dfsg-2.1 ii libssl1.1 1.1.1j-1 ii libstdc++6 10.2.1-6 ii libsystemd0 247.3-1 ii libxml2 2.9.10+dfsg-6.3+b1 ii logrotate 3.18.0-2 ii lsb-base 11.1.0 ii netbase 6.2 ii squid-common 4.13-5 Versions of packages squid-openssl recommends: ii ca-certificates 20210119 ii libcap2-bin 1:2.44-1 Versions of packages squid-openssl suggests: ii apparmor 2.13.6-9 pn resolvconf <none> pn smbclient <none> pn squid-cgi <none> pn squid-purge <none> pn squidclient <none> pn ufw <none> pn winbind <none> -- Configuration Files: /etc/squid/squid.conf [Errno 2] Non hai tal ficheiro ou directorio: '/etc/squid/squid.conf' -- no debconf information
--- End Message ---
--- Begin Message ---Source: squid Source-Version: 4.13-6 Done: Santiago Garcia Mantinan <[email protected]> We believe that the bug you reported is fixed in the latest version of squid, which is due to be installed in the Debian FTP archive. A summary of the changes between this version and the previous one is attached. Thank you for reporting the bug, which will now be closed. If you have further comments please address them to [email protected], and the maintainer will reopen the bug report if appropriate. Debian distribution maintenance software pp. Santiago Garcia Mantinan <[email protected]> (supplier of updated squid package) (This message was generated automatically at their request; if you believe that there is a problem with it please contact the archive administrators by mailing [email protected]) -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 Format: 1.8 Date: Thu, 04 Mar 2021 14:45:00 +0100 Source: squid Architecture: source Version: 4.13-6 Distribution: unstable Urgency: medium Maintainer: Luigi Gangitano <[email protected]> Changed-By: Santiago Garcia Mantinan <[email protected]> Closes: 984510 Changes: squid (4.13-6) unstable; urgency=medium . * Stop removing cache and config file on postrm. Closes: #984510. * Increase debhelper build dependency to 12.8 as we need that from -5. * Add NEWS note on the problem with purge on previous versions. Checksums-Sha1: 4d2a34e3c5d90fab1176806085d24151eb098bd1 2952 squid_4.13-6.dsc 4be539708e60a987f78c03f2372571a62598e813 41196 squid_4.13-6.debian.tar.xz bba9c3f054690f50387562b89d1e679777fb0140 7815 squid_4.13-6_source.buildinfo Checksums-Sha256: 5f2a5c99b01730275ecd89114f2aa77eb597adf9252aff61b3a077aef33bb351 2952 squid_4.13-6.dsc 8be716850ffc35fe8d7f0ad56fe79ae861e224da44286e2b6bdfb053803760ca 41196 squid_4.13-6.debian.tar.xz a60ed1e2f531ebefeb3940fa2bb0923c577c0ac6825ff0fafdde3200d5887bba 7815 squid_4.13-6_source.buildinfo Files: 5b5c5235e5ed2e12a0e76d370fe9970f 2952 web optional squid_4.13-6.dsc 549983caabb6a16f60b2d4dd29f0779c 41196 web optional squid_4.13-6.debian.tar.xz 5dfd1d98caf4c26c35b4bec5eae8263a 7815 web optional squid_4.13-6_source.buildinfo -----BEGIN PGP SIGNATURE----- iQIzBAEBCAAdFiEEBqPldg9hG0uxqQ5ouGiMo9h21aMFAmBGqdEACgkQuGiMo9h2 1aOn7w//QbyUQcxohu5vCnYxC/+k3cYrtEcaue3fAUuqBZxxR18Fe13OcYVbWjE4 vbZa9A/Qitlb0j/rAFaoONkB5wYXWLX0iDyQ4hCwyksb4DDDS+lJZcB+i4cbqTZj fvFXzW4eeN/Tn6CDlOzEUUFEsLoBQhsN5tvAADW8dneUqc6vsJ7s6n/7Q+Hz7ifk yy+B+OPqgqAFyJZo3UKWGCEfGQA98UfohrFvP8/rzwVpKaMdwv9Mi6B1Zcj3kCRR pDA0wreLKo8eBGCgZLxBT4iIy3aE1omxErQsaTflSCrLOHJb3bCiYKWasNiF5841 eBJIqvLdKsu2ytiO3h5WbqWyJZlYNae8FYi35tOrpyPx8+f1/0DTLgZrtXmkAQSH ZhNxK5jwYMSonWrc8cnY9IOfUlmjQ3qHidg8t3YS1I0jjB8Wb/fC4qXFW8tVU6ZF AX2aHPJIRv1B5yZHY47wP4uGTmPHB3s+oJ4JTsz1wYN+O3sk9e+B5Ocpwrh0ywJs UR1iUpO57dq1q0xTcvGsbw4jJx5ZAPR2jZcZvUgIoQjwwxPstuwFe+PEVtNDaryf AW/BVV4EsTdfo5owqHQIwNO6QYczilJhG0FOQOl1KDbnp5lGI3Iq2N3SjqZLGGrv IjgSu1aq2okiDoayjPQd3qBhRz/mdZvn1UUSNXnCrQG/p9QEmqc= =82Kc -----END PGP SIGNATURE-----
--- End Message ---

